Output 7c22b06c24571f4e1233b56ee08e836ca81af35d5158362dd1ae786bf151a297:18

value
27076626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9aaba6b3696f4ecc48492309a23e0cdef17d5cb OP_EQUAL
address
MTk5PTfe874WsciPMXV8GGUvCDi7NQPWaT
transaction
7c22b06c24571f4e1233b56ee08e836ca81af35d5158362dd1ae786bf151a297
spent
true